
Low-rider, funky, eco-friendly rockers that find your own, unique balance point. Constructed of FSC-certified wood, natural latex, organic cotton and steel screws, with hemp twine used in assembly and a recycled paper instruction manual.

Brooklyn-based eco designer Kee Edwards brings us a creamy PURE line from Loup Charmant (Charming Wolf) conjuring up a breezy beach scene, southern-style — perhaps inspired by her very early summers along a lazy Georgia coastline.

We recently received a great box of all natural odor fighting pet products from Fresh Wave. The fact that I share my space with a bunch of other ‘animals’ has often prompted the lady of the house to ask, “does my house stink and am I just immune to it?” Nobody seems to want to tell her the truth, but I’m thinking these Fresh Wave products will go a long way toward a solution.
On the odor fighting-front, Fresh Wave’s products seem to do more than just mask or cover pet stank with another smell, they actually neutralize odors – a key factor when a guy with a fur coat needs some quality time on the couch with the humans.
All the stuff seems to work well. The low maintenance crystals are great because you can just open the jar to eliminate pet odors. The Carpet Shake comes in handy when somebody has an accident…don’t look at me! Can’t wait to test the Shampoo’s claim that it works on skunk spray. Lastly, the Spray is a great alternative to the chemical smell of odor fighters like Fabreeze. Today’s nominee for most odiferous canine my big hairy Neufy sis, Madison.

With health concerns surfacing over lead in our lipstick and gloss, I’ll be going unleaded not only at the gas station but also at the beauty counter. For those of us who would rather be safe than sorry … here are 3 lip balms to keep lips happy, and one shining example of clear gloss.
A pair of eco-savvy solutions from Caren Online: ($7.95/ea) — Skin’s Lemon Lips and Skin’s Claramint Lip Balm.
And two, eco minded selections from Future Natural: Certified organic and naturally derived ($24) – nvey’s Eco Organic Lip Lustre. And 100% natural extracts & organic ($6.00) – John Masters Organic Lip Calm.
